Output ddfa8aaf3e6818da719cf64a2d207988b07e5ebc60f82e2a421fd3e30ecc0c9e:0

value
20618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6ffe6dc4114e58e028d7c5a36390a14314da00e OP_EQUAL
address
3KqEGtrUbnYv7RPd54wUt3w6vw91ujGKKh
transaction
ddfa8aaf3e6818da719cf64a2d207988b07e5ebc60f82e2a421fd3e30ecc0c9e
spent
true